Although many chemicals in cosmetics pose slight or zero threat, dozens have been associated with substantial medical conditions, such as neurological harm and cancer. Cosmetic chemicals enter a person's body through inhalation, ingestion, and the skin, and lead to similar problems as food chemicals, per this site.

Contaminants and chemicals associated with cancer can be found in water, food, and many other commonly used items. Still, no sector of consumer items is subject to less government inspection than cosmetics and other personal care products, including make-up Quad. Though many of the chemicals and contaminants in cosmetics and personal care products very likely pose minimal risk, your exposure to a few is associated with significant health problems, such as cancer.
